Music has a way of holding onto memories, emotions, and pieces of who we are. Some songs take us back to childhood car rides, some remind us of love and others change meaning as we grow. In this episode, I share two songs that have shaped my journey, Yog Yooj Yim by a Hmong band called The Sounders and Close to You by The Carpenters an American band. Maybe, by the end, you’ll revisit your own favorite songs and hear them in a whole new way.
